I’ve got to say…the performance of these two lights is darned near identical! In totally ‘seat of the pants’ testing, they both throw almost the same distance to my eyes, and in a non-scientific ‘ceiling bounce in the bathroom’ test, they are almost indistinguishable from each other. The ET has a slightly warmer emitter but the hotspot size is about the same. The C12 has a slightly larger spill beam and a more coherent, defined hotspot. The main advantage of the EagleTac is…it’s cute and small and comes with a nice holster…oh, and it has a 9 lumen low, not even a moonlight mode. Personally, I don’t see using AAs as a big plus, don’t we all have plenty of 18650s laying around?
Selfbuilt tested the GX25A3 @ 910 lumens and 28.8Kcd - 339m, so that tells you just about what the C12 is doing as well. The brightness-to-dollars ratio of the AliExpress C12 has been a game changer for me, a light has to beat that performance by quite a bit to justify paying lots more for it and the ET will probably go back.
